An averaging method for getting uniformly valid asymptotic approximations of the solution of hyperbolic systems of equations is presented. The averaged system of equations disintegrates into independent equations for non-resonance systems. We consider the resonance conditions for some classes of solutions. The averaged system can be solved numerically in the resonance case. The shallow water problem is considered as an example of the resonance system. Results of numerical experiments are presented.
